MP5013E - Programmable Current-Limit Switch

Description

The MP5013E is a protection device designed to protect circuitry on the output (source) from transients on the input (VCC).

It also protects the input from unwanted shorts and transients coming from the source.

Features

  • 3V to 5.5V Operating Input Range.
  • 2A DC, 5A Peak Current.
  • 5.7V Typical Output Over-Voltage Clamp.
  • 22V Absolute Maximum Voltage.
  • Input Under-Voltage Lockout (UVLO).
  • Low Inrush Current during Start-Up.
  • Integrated 36mΩ Power FET.
  • ENABLE/FAULT Pin.
  • Adjustable Output Voltage Slew Rate.
  • Adjustable Current Limit.
  • Thermal Shutdown Protection.
  • Available in a TSOT23-8 Package.

The Future of Analog IC Technology DESCRIPTION The MP5013E is a protection device designed to protect circuitry on the output (source) from transients on the input (VCC). It also protects the input from unwanted shorts and transients coming from the source. A small capacitor on DV/DT controls the slew rate that limits the inrush current at the source. An internal circuit in DV/DT allows it to be floated (no connection) and still receive 1.2ms of ramp time at the source. The maximum load at the source is current-limited using sense FET topology. An external resistor between I-Limit and SOURCE controls the magnitude of the current limit. An internal charge pump drives the gate of the power device, allowing the DMOS power FET to have a very low on resistance of only 36mΩ.
